Tile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on a single tile | Yes | No | Easy to clean and repair yourself. |
| Large water spill on multiple tiles |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age on a whole room’s worth of tile floors | No | Yes | Extensive damage needs professional-grade equipment and expertise to repair and restore. |
| Hidden water damage under tile floors |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air. |
| Water damage on a tile floor with underlying structural damage | No | Yes | Needs professional-grade equipment and expertise to repair and restore the underlying structure. |
